Diddy Announces New Album ‘OFF THE GRID’, Will Drop In Late September: Welcome To The LOVE ERA!
Diddy fans can expect some new work by him in just a couple of months!
Yesterday (Wednesday, July 21st), Sean “Diddy” Combs–who also refers to himself as “Love” now–announced he is releasing an album this September. He shared the news on Instagram, writing:
“OFF THE GRID. The Album[.] September 24, 2021. Welcome to the LOVE ERA.”

While Diddy only recently made the announcement, theJasmineBRAND broke the story all the way back in January! In an EXCLUSIVE article, we reported that Diddy was preparing a surprise project. Producer London On Da Track and singer Eric Bellinger are also allegedly assisting with the musical pursuit.

Additionally, it is also rumored that Diddy‘s upcoming project will feature a song dedicated to Kim Porter, who passed away in 2018. The pair had an on-and-off relationship from 1994-2007 and share three children together. Diddy is also a father figure to Kim Porter‘s son from a previous relationship.

Kim Porter
This new album will be Diddy‘s first musical project since his 2015 mixtape, MMM (Money Making Mitch). However–when it comes to solo albums–Diddy hasn’t released one since 2006’s Press Play, which spawned the hit song “Last Night.”
It should also be noted that the upcoming album is officially titled OFF THE GRID VOL. 1. Resultingly, it’s implied that Diddy may have a follow-up in mind for the future.
